Web23 aug. 2024 · To access a NYC shelter bed, people have to visit one of the above intake centers. Drop-in centers offer places for people to take a shower, clean their clothes, and get case management help without applying through an intake center. They are open 24/7, but drop-in centers do not have shelter beds for overnight stays. ActionNYC: Immigration Legal Help: All New Yorkers can access free and safe immigration legal help through ActionNYC at The New York Public Library. The City-funded program provides free immigration legal screenings and representation in your language, as well as referrals to other providers of legal and non-legal services. hydraulic quad plow
